In brief: Liz Peace takes over as chair of National Planning Forum

24 September 2004

British Property Foundation chief executive Liz Peace has taken over as chair of the National Planning Forum. She succeeds Birmingham City Council member Stewart Stacey, who resigned in June. David Sparks, who chairs the Local Government Association's environment forum, was elected as a vice-chairman of the forum this week.
